Transaction 30e9640542737139585f25f48f692846b37e954e5db3c9550cc55153c025f42a
1 Input
1 Output
-
30e9640542737139585f25f48f692846b37e954e5db3c9550cc55153c025f42a:0
- value
- 683992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 006ed143c2efb2e1ea6631c8cad28ee5b59cb98f OP_EQUAL
- address
- 31jJgGscwK6e1vK8gYE3HXzAdm1TB6x1v2